Trey Anastasio's New Band Evolves
Former Phish guitarist Trey Anastasio has announced a line-up change in his current touring band "70 Volt Parade." Drummer Skeeto Valdez has made an "amicable split based on personal reasons" and been replaced by Raymond Weber. Here's the post from Trey's official website:
"In keeping with the tradition of past solo projects, Trey's current touring outfit "70 Volt Parade" continues to evolve as the band prepares for the West Coast leg of their Fall Tour in support of Shine.
